Solution for 2(-1)X+-3Y=1 equation:


Simplifying
2(-1) * X + -3Y = 1

Multiply 2 * -1
-2X + -3Y = 1

Solving
-2X + -3Y = 1

Solving for variable 'X'.

Move all terms containing X to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'3Y' to each side of the equation.
-2X + -3Y + 3Y = 1 + 3Y

Combine like terms: -3Y + 3Y = 0
-2X + 0 = 1 + 3Y
-2X = 1 + 3Y

Divide each side by '-2'.
X = -0.5 + -1.5Y

Simplifying
X = -0.5 + -1.5Y
